Dependency Ratios for US ZIP Code 20171

Total Dependency Ratio:
51.0
Youth Dependency:
34.9
Old-Age Dependency:
16.0

The dependency ratio measures dependents (ages 0-17 and 65+) per 100 working-age individuals (ages 18-64).
